Regular Season Round 24: Melilla - Huesca 87-62
Date: March 6, 2020
The game between sixth ranked Melilla Baloncesto (15-9) and 14th ranked Magia Huesca (9-15) in Melilla on Friday ended with biggest points difference. Melilla Baloncesto outscored guests from Huesca 87-62. It ended at the same time the two-game winning streak of Magia Huesca. They outrebounded Magia Huesca 43-31 including a 33-22 advantage in defensive rebounds. Melilla Baloncesto looked well-organized offensively handing out 27 assists. Great defensive blocking was one of the keys in this match when Melilla Baloncesto made 11 blocks. It was a good game for Latvian guard Andris Misters (194-92, college: Jacksonville) who led his team to a victory with 21 points and 6 rebounds. Lithuanian Osvaldas Matulionis (200-91, agency: Dynamics Global Management) contributed with 17 points for the winners. Five Melilla Baloncesto players scored in double figures. Melilla Baloncesto's coach Alejandro Alcoba felt very confident that he used 10 players and allowed the starting five to get some rest. American point guard Alec Wintering (183-95, college: Portland) replied with 13 points, 5 rebounds and 8 assists and Serbian power forward Vasilije Vucetic (209-96) added 11 points and 6 rebounds in the effort for Magia Huesca. Melilla Baloncesto moved-up to fifth place, which they share with 3 other teams. Loser Magia Huesca dropped to the thirteenth position with 15 games lost. Melilla Baloncesto will face bottom-ranked Marin (#18) on the road in the next round which should be another easy win for them. Magia Huesca will play against Palma (#5) and hope to win that game.
